Scott & Associates, PC is a well-established, multi-state legal recoveries firm. Since our founding in 2000, we’ve grown into a leading force in debt recovery, providing trusted and comprehensive legal solutions for financial institutions nationwide.

Our teams are driven, collaborative, and committed to delivering results.

We are seeking a motivated Settlement Paralegal to join our Plano, TX-based team.


The Settlement Paralegal manages the post-suit resolution workflow for a high-volume creditors' rights practice. This role focuses on negotiating repayment terms, drafting settlement stipulations, and monitoring payment compliance for diverse institutional clients. The ideal candidate balances strong negotiation skills with rigorous financial tracking to resolve outstanding debts before or during litigation, maximizing client recovery while minimizing court intervention.


Job Responsibilities vary by department, but may include:

Key Responsibilities

  • Draft settlement agreements: Prepare settlement stipulations, payment plans, consent judgments, and release forms for opposing consumer counsel or pro se defendants.
  • Negotiate resolution terms: Communicate directly with opposing parties, debtors, and internal clients to establish approved payment arrangements and settlement parameters.
  • Track Document Status: Monitor for return of signed settlement agreements and Agreed judgments to ensure final resolution.
  • Manage default workflows: Review breached agreements and quickly process motions for judgment or execute default provisions when payments fail.
  • Review account balances: Reconcile final payoff amounts, interest calculations, and fee waivers with internal accounting and operations teams.
  • Process file closures: Draft dismissal documents, satisfy judgments, and electronically file closing paperwork with state, federal, and bankruptcy courts.

Minimum Qualifications (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ities)

  • Experience: Minimum of 1 years of paralegal experience, with a strong focus on debt settlement, creditors’ rights, or financial services litigation.
  • Education: Associate degree, a Paralegal Certificate from an ABA-approved program, or commensurate work experience.
  • Technical Skills: Proficiency with electronic filing systems, account reconciliation tools, and firm case management software.
  • Core Competencies: Strong negotiation capability, exceptional attention to detail, clear written communication, and the ability to manage a high-volume resolution portfolio.
